Good Grips Balloon Whisk
Product code: T340812W
This stainless steel balloon whisk from Oxo Good Grips makes light work of kitchen tasks. The polished wires are ideal for beating eggs, combining mixtures and creating sauces. It features a soft, nonslip handle that fits comfortably in your hand, ensuring a secure grip while whisking. This practical kitchen tool brings convenience to your cooking routine.
